Type
ORACLE
Validation date
2025-06-26 08:36: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 1.365e-4,
    "usd": 1.5972e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000114D3CB46266F1A43B8103F7D2A368F8B2AD91D002B08F310483B507C17097511

Previous signature

6AE4433DA2D0AF5871CA53A5D95587D7E3218981C242A4CAD90A8B639C238A0F186806FFD8F5AA3792B1DF1643D416A054B571B32F823214B05BA4124DF2AE0D

Origin signature

304602210095E44C59AED2A2B08EAAC8C245691D1EE31ABA75E990313AE3B54B05674A7879022100846203807FA356BD48CF0C479E5A11C2C32B47433D77DEF9BDE2E5894BA1538C

Proof of work

0102046050ACF5683F8B40CF2A1C5CE45B7C3CAF7105CE3C4B5425C390F31B15BE4F57A184F3BE1D755D2290068463C3E123BFA6338B3B06A20D94329B1DC785B511C6

Proof of integrity

007FB9A2009B4917BB5160F89D1E0AB27044665822AF2905BE96B9985068C38E97

Coordinator signature

D9BC9FFD6D49BFC69DFD658480D017E909A3252FBDD29DE6B0B4922F12D1DA7DB9038F700DCB25536469DC197C28D7457DD969395F9A76F0FFC98C0877589C08

Validator #1 public key

0001B8800415E75326411D65020B8E3E306F22CB1D72BC5FF5929B3EB58CDA511327

Validator #1 signature

C8E2D5F3D751846D1A9DD77D1D10894DD99CA05E65B060908E24CA9E59B021DBC4E7C5A675D991C7A92315161267FB3A654519E897D6E972B36A5AE78A23A504

Validator #2 public key

0001F7CF34716BBE39AA87A630F58B49B00999FC9BD3D35D6D243CD207E5A0E991CD

Validator #2 signature

08269F6EC01408A4639C5810CEA2D791A2D5FFC1F488EFD6A050355A40CF144F2D809E9283BD46173C41EE5FBF06ADA975C8BEB13CC480E5DFD79AB3FF11FA0E